It's not possible since the game won't be able to read decimals in the txt files. The base value of this item is 1 and that gets multiplied by the number you set. Even if d2rmm allowed decimal numbers, the game would either ignore the number after the decimal point or crash (or just ignore that entry and the item would never drop).

So, questions: what does the 1 represent? 1% chance? The default 1 in the setting. I never saw a single drop of this for several hours on 1, then I moved it to 100 and I have now found 3 of them in 2 hours.
No, it doesn't mean 1% chance, it is not really possible to set some specific %, that's not how droprates work in d2.
The anvil is added to Act 1-5 (H) Junk Treasure Classes which look like this:
Item1: Act5 Junk Prob1: 200 Item2: Potion 6 Prob2: 800 Item3: Misc 2 Prob3: 400 Item4: Ammo Prob4: 400 Item5: anv Prob5: 1 <- this is what you can change in the settings
So this means if TC Act 1-5 (H) Junk is selected when killing a monster/opening a chest then you have 1/(200+800+400+400) chance that the selected item is an Anvil. So in this case 1/1800.
1/1800 seems low of course but keep in mind that almost every monster you kill and chest/poppable you open have a chance to select Act 1-5 (H) Junk Treasure Class so that's why even with 1/1800 you can see an Anvil drop fairly often.
